A damaged, leaky roof is among the most feared home repairs given that finding and fixing a leak isn’t normally uncomplicated.
Stained or drooping sheetrock, flaking paint, or an apparent drip are all indications of a roof leak. However, even a small undiscovered leak can trigger broken insulation, mildew development, and decayed wood structure. A leak can also move and spread from the initial damaged region to another portion of your home.

Traditional roof material compared to standing seam metal roofing.
Asphalt and customized bitumen have formerly been the most common option when it concerns choosing a material for your roof, however in more current years standing seam metal roofing has increased in popularity as it has actually decreased in expense and it's resilience, flexibility and protection have actually increased. Standing joint metal roofing has much to offer; it is fire resistant, weather condition resistant, can be quickly formed to fit your roofing and has become even simpler to install. truth, standing seam metal roofing satisfies the extremely highest of standards when it comes to fire resistance and wind and hail resistance.
The life of your standing seam metal roofing.
split, fracture or mould. For this factor a standing joint metal roof suggests you can take pleasure in a long life from your roofing with comparably low upkeep expenses. It is also normally produced from recycled items and is fully recyclable itself so it is a sustainable choice for the environmentally minded among you. The options are essentially limitless if you decide on standing joint metal roofing, and not least since of the various metals that are on deal. Copper, aluminum, galvanized or stainless steel and a series of other metals are commonly utilized and each has their own look, feel and utilizes.
Standing joint metal roof-- the ecological roofing.
joint metal roofing provides a life of 50 years or more making it a lot longer enduring than other traditional approaches utilized in lots of homes. It is usually made up of 50% recycled product and 100% of your standing joint metal roofing will be recycled on the occasion that it does eventually require replacing. Conversely, asphalt requires a substantial quantity of oil every year to create shingles that last an average of 15 years. At the end of their life they are then disposed of in landfill sites losing yet more of the world's resources. Standing joint metal roof likewise indicates you will utilize less energy, saving yet more resources and reducing your summer season energy costs. Standing seam metal roofing shows approximately 70% of the sun's rays indicating you will spend a lot less keeping your cooling unit running.

Flat Roofs
Flat roofing systems are a fantastic way to keep a building safe from water. Knowing exactly what to do with a flat roofing system will guarantee you have a working roofing system that will last a long time.
They may look good, and are really common, flat roofs do need routine maintenance and in-depth repair work in order to effectively avoid water infiltration. correctly, you'll enjoy with your flat roof for a very long time.
Flat roofings aren't as popular and/or attractive as its more recent counterparts, such as tile, slate, or copper roofs. They are just as essential and require even more attention. In order to avoid throwing away money on short-term repairs, you need to understand exactly how flat roof systems are created, the various types of flat roofs that are offered, and the importance of regular assessment and maintenance.
A flat roofing system works by providing a water resistant membrane over a structure. It consists of one or more layers of hydrophobic materials that is put over a structural deck with a vapor barrier that is usually put in between roof membrane.
Flashing, or thin strips of product such as copper, intersect with the membrane and the other building parts to prevent water seepage. The water is then directed to drains pipes, downspouts, and gutters by the roofing system's minor pitch.
There are 4 most common kinds of flat roof systems. Listed in order of increasing durability and cost, they are: roll asphalt, single-ply membrane, built-up or multiple-ply, and flat-seamed metal. They can vary anywhere from as low as $2 per square foot for roll asphalt or single-ply roof that is used over and existing roofing, to $20 per square foot or more for brand-new metal roofings.
Used because the 1890s, asphalt roll roof typically consists of one layer of asphalt-saturated organic or fiberglass base felts that are applied over roof felt with nails and cold asphalt cement and normally covered with a granular mineral surface. The seams are typically covered over with a roofing substance. It can last about 10 years.
Single-ply membrane roof is the newest type of roofing material. It is typically used to replace multiple-ply roofs. 10 to 12 year service warranties are normal, but proper installation is essential and maintenance is still required.
Multiple-ply or built-up roofing, also referred to as BUR, is made of overlapping rolls of saturated or coated felts or mats that are interspersed with layers of bitumen and emerged with a granular roof ballast, sheet, or tile pavers that are utilized to safeguard the hidden products from the weather condition. BURs are developed to last 10 to 30 years, which depends upon the products used.
Ballast, or aggregate, of crushed stone or water-worn gravel is embedded in a covering of asphalt or coal tar. Because the ballast or tile pavers cover the membrane, it makes inspecting and preserving the seams of the roofing challenging.
Flat-seamed roofing systems have been used given that the 19 th century. Made from little pieces of sheet metal soldered flush at the joints, it can last lots of years depending upon the quality of the exposure, material, and maintenance to the components.
Galvanized metal does require routine painting in order to avoid rust and split seams need to be resoldered. Other metal surface areas, such as copper, can end up being pitted and pinholed from acid raid and normally needs changing. Today copper, lead-coated copper, and terne-coated stainless steel are favored as lasting flat roofing systems.
